What is link Popularity? Link popularity is a general
representation of the total number of web pages which link to a
website (or individual web page). Most of the major search
engines support the "link:" operator. Type in “link:” (without
the quotation marks) in front of the URL about which you want to
learn.
What does this tool do? This tool will query all the major
search engines (Google, Yahoo, MSN, and Ask) when you enter the
“link:” operator with your chosen URL. It will return the total
link count for each URL.
You will notice that the totals vary greatly from search engine
to search engine; this is because the figures shown represent
the number of inbound links that are known to that search engine
(which will vary based on the size of their database). Most of
the search engines (Google especially) also apply various
filters against the inbound links; therefore, some inbound-links
may not be counted toward the total.
Why is link popularity important?. Link popularity is important
because it is a major factor used by search engines in
determining a site's position in search results. Generally, a
site with more inbound links will be positioned higher than a
similar site with fewer links. Other factors that are considered
include anchor text.
